Full title and description

ASTM C1170/C1170M-20 — Standard Test Method for Determining Consistency and Density of Roller-Compacted Concrete Using a Vibrating Table. This test method specifies procedures using a vibrating table and surcharge to assess the consistency of freshly mixed roller‑compacted concrete (RCC) and to determine the density of the consolidated specimen.

Abstract

This standard describes two procedures that use a vibrating table with a surcharge (Procedure A: 22.7 kg / 50 lb surcharge; Procedure B: 12.5 kg / 27.5 lb surcharge) to consolidate specimens and measure both the consistency and the consolidated density of roller‑compacted concrete. It is intended for field and laboratory testing of RCC and similar stiff cementitious mixtures with a nominal maximum aggregate size of 50 mm (2 in.) or less.

Scope

This test method is used to determine consistency (via a vibrating table plus surcharge) and density of consolidated specimens for roller‑compacted concrete and related stiff cementitious mixtures. It applies to freshly mixed concrete in laboratory and field conditions with nominal maximum aggregate size of 50 mm (2 in.) or less; when larger aggregate is present, the method may be applied to the fraction passing the 50 mm (2 in.) sieve with larger particles removed in accordance with Practice C172. The standard provides two procedures to cover a range of stiff to extremely dry consistencies common in RCC construction.

Key topics and requirements

  • Two consolidation procedures: Procedure A (22.7 kg / 50 lb surcharge) for very stiff to extremely dry mixtures; Procedure B (12.5 kg / 27.5 lb surcharge) for stiff to very stiff mixtures.
  • Use of a vibrating table with specified mold dimensions and surcharge to obtain a consolidated specimen suitable for density measurement.
  • Density determination of the consolidated specimen as part of quality assessment for RCC placement.
  • Applicability limits: nominal maximum aggregate size ≤ 50 mm (2 in.); removal of larger aggregate per Practice C172 if necessary.
  • Units: SI and inch‑pound units are provided and are to be used independently (not combined). Safety notes regarding handling of fresh hydraulic cementitious mixtures are included.

Typical use and users

Used by materials engineers, construction quality control/quality assurance personnel, testing laboratories, transportation and public works agencies, contractors and consultants involved in roller‑compacted concrete pavements, dams, embankments and other large‑area RCC placements. The method supports field acceptance testing, mix evaluation, and laboratory investigations of stiff cementitious mixtures.
